A retained placenta is commonly a cause of postpartum haemorrhage, both primary and secondary retained placenta is generally defined as a placenta that has not undergone placental expulsion within 30 minutes of the babys birth where the third stage of labor has been managed actively.

To be classified as bipartite or tripartite the two or three lobes of a placenta should be separated by a membrane and be of equal or near equal size. Succenturiate lobes of the placenta result from focal areas of noninvolution of the chorionic laeve one or more accessory lobes are developed in the membranes at a distance from the periphery of the main placental mass. A bilobed placenta also referred to as bipartite placenta, is a variation in placental morphology and refers to a placenta separated into two near equalsized lobes. Other situations which is correlate with increased risk of vasa previa are secondtrimester lowlying placentas or placenta previa, bilobed or succenturiate lobe placentas in the lower uterine segment, and multiple gestations 1,2.
